Output 43e8184a2c1e9b1dade83b5a754c7da87f6aee28c19ca61c24167f2e6e8e02db: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7caaab52a293d84506765b83d534acb6aa732954 OP_EQUAL
address
3D4CAdt64DPzd4rtF4CNF9Vk3whywR6Ywy
transaction
43e8184a2c1e9b1dade83b5a754c7da87f6aee28c19ca61c24167f2e6e8e02db
spent
true